    Fucking hell, when will you ever learn. Why can you not see that England are without doubt the most under achieving country that has ever played the game considering the amount of players and the money in the game over here.
    NOBODY gets shit luck all the time, and the more that everyone blames everything but the fact that they ain't good enough , the less chance they ever have of getting it right. Let's look at the sob story shall we?

    1998 - shocking sending off decision - yeah cos it's ok to kick out at players isn't it. They were shit leading up to that game, lost to Romania , scraped through the group , that's why the played Argentina in that round.
    1996 - width of the post, twice - playing at home, Germany had their chances and were good value. Spain were all over England in the previous match , they were great against a Shit Holland team, lucky against Scotland, shit against Switzerland, so all in all, pretty average I would say.

    1990 - a deflected goal and penalties in a game we dominated - I wouldn't say Dominated. Also struggled like fuck against Cameroon, CAMEROON FFS! Lat kick of the game against Belgium , who were the better side btw. Crap in the group stages as well.
    1986 - hand ball - yep Handball. Forget about the best goal ever scored in World Cup finals tournaments. England were 2-0 down and a load of shite before they even started playing. More importantly, how the fuck did they even reach that stage? Drew with Morocco and lost to Portugal , played a miracle game against Poland just to get out of the group. Hardly the stuff of champions!

    1982 - never lost a game - never scored a goal in 3 hours of Football in the 2nd group stage. Never had a shot in one game, and Keegan missed a sitter with their only chance in the other game. Hardly hard done by.

    2002 world cup England went out on a cross, and there was no one left in the draw, brazil won the world cup on that cross - so it's bad luck when a keeper is shit enough to beat from 50 yards? And don't tell me England were better than Brazil that day.

    2004 an injury to rooney and a golden goal ruled out for nothing - Injuries happen, and do you think teams win tournaments when ALL their hopes are pinned on one 18 year old boy?

    2006 we went out to Portugal in the most one sided game in world cup history where the best team lost, even after the sending off we could have played 4 days solid and Portugal wouldnt have scored, not even have a shot of any meaning -
    if you couldn't beat an average Portugal side, you don't deserve to win the World Cup. How did the Group go? Oh yeah, lucky draw against Sweden (who the couldn't beat for over 30 years btw.), lucky own goal against Paraguay and beating "Superpower" Trinidad and Tobago courtesy of a goal by Crouch that should've been disallowed.

    that was the golden generation, lamps, stevey G, owen, becks, Wazza, etc - Golden Generation? They won fuck all!
    Stevey G and Lamps could play together - shows how good they were. Under achievers! Which World Cup was it that Lampard had 31 shots and not one on target?
    You seem to have forgot 2010? Oh yeah, it was pretty forgetful !
